  • Abstract
    This paper presents an approach to monitoring of basic physiological signals using Bluetooth technology. As such, the system is convenient for use in continuous monitoring of patient health at homes, working areas and hospitals. The suggested architecture has been described at the levels of multi-point Bluetooth client, hospital-office-home Bluetooth server, and their integration in global telemedicine network. The functional description of system components and the preliminary testing results of the realized prototype are also given. The planned future work on this issue is presented as well.
